Output 5ab73c8a3aaef5eaddaaa945ce51efeab1ff1b72c58a643af92a93c272d25ec7:2

value
11516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c0f2214cb4195c54b4ffd9d1bae1e6626da9666 OP_EQUAL
address
3BYP2jH4q4QK9pJkpZMa1dv5V2Ab6evfY6
transaction
5ab73c8a3aaef5eaddaaa945ce51efeab1ff1b72c58a643af92a93c272d25ec7
confirmations
500792
spent
true